Bisection - Wikipedia

WebConstruction by straight edge and compass. In classical geometry, the bisection is a simple compass and straightedge construction, whose possibility depends on the ability to draw arcs of equal radii and different centers: The segment is bisected by drawing intersecting circles of equal radius , whose centers are the endpoints of the segment. WebHere the blue line segment is bisected by the red line: You can try it yourself (try moving the points): When the bisector is perpendicular (at right angles) to the line being bisected it is called a "perpendicular bisector". …

WebIt makes 90° on both sides of the line segment that is being bisected. In this article, we will discuss the concept of the perpendicular bisector and learn how to construct it. ...
